Witch of Salem: Coming from Mayfair Games

Sunday June 28, 2009
Publisher Mayfair Games has announced plans to release Witch of Salem, an English-language edition of Der Hexer von Salem, in August or September 2009, according to a report on BoardGameNews.com. This cooperative game, based on a series of novels by German author Wolfgang Hohlbein (which themselves were inspired by H.P. Lovecraft), is set in early 20th century New England. Players work together to close portals which are allowing the terrible "Great Old Ones" access to our world. Witch of Salem is for 2 to 4 players, ages 12 and up. It takes about 60 to 90 minutes per game.

I've played the German version several times and always had a great time. Witch of Salem is a tense, thematic game, and I fully expect it to be near the top of my list when I rank the top board games of 2009.
